Leadlight apparent at No’s 1, 9, 13 & 17.

The 1919 Petersham Heights subdivision of Campbell’s Estate shows that the Federation era houses on the northern side of Jesmond Avenue were already built. Subdivision plans for Jesmond Avenue have not been located but the houses all appear to have been built before 1914. It is a very short street but has some beautiful examples of Federation era leadlight.

No 1 is a Federation house (c.1908) with leadlight in the front door panels and fanlight. The design is somewhat unusual as it appears to use design elements that are more Victorian (geometric shapes and rondels) but it is done in a manner that suggests the influence of Art Nouveau.
